Attic Bathroom Remodeling in Sarasota, FL
Attic bathroom remodeling involves converting an unused or underutilized attic space into a functional and comfortable bathroom. This type of project typically includes installing plumbing, electrical wiring, ventilation, and finishing surfaces such as flooring, walls, and ceilings. Homeowners often seek attic bathroom remodels to maximize space, add convenience, or create a private bathroom in areas like master suites or guest quarters.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ider factors such as ceiling height, access points, existing plumbing connections, and the structural capacity of the attic to support the new fixtures and finishes.
Understanding the scope of an attic bathroom remodel is essential for homeowners planning such a project. Common projects include installing showers or tubs, vanities, toilets, and lighting, along with ensuring proper insulation and moisture control. Property owners should also evaluate the electrical and plumbing requirements, as well as any necessary permits or building codes specific to the area. Clarifying these details beforehand helps ensure the project aligns with expectations and that the space is transformed into a safe, efficient, and aesthetically pleasing bathroom.
